    When temperatures drop below 56°F, tin crumbles into powder. Were the soldiers of the Grande Armée acutee fatally weakened by cold because the buttons of their uniforms fell apart? How different our world might be if tin did not disintegrate at low temperatures and the French had continued their eastward expansion! This fascinating book tells the stories of seventeen molecules that, like the tin of those buttons, greatly influenced the course of history. These molecules provided the impetus for early exploration and made possible the ensuing voyages of discovery. They resulted in grand feats of engineering and spurred advances in medicine; lie behind changes in gender roles, in law, and in the environment; and have determined what we today eat, drink, and wear. Showing how a change as small as the position of an atom can lead to enormous differences in the properties of a substance, the authors reveal the astonishing chemical connections among seemingly unrelated events. Napoleon's Buttons offers a novel way to understand how our contemporary world works and how our civilization has been shaped over time.

    In this Very Short Introduction, Thomas Forrest Kelly provides not only a compact overview of the music itself, but also a lively look at the many attempts over the last two centuries to revive it. Kelly shows that the early-music revival has long been grounded in the idea of spontaneity, of excitement, and of recapturing experiences otherwise lost to us--either the rediscovery of little-known repertories or the recovery of lost performing styles, with the conviction that, with the right performance, the music will come to life anew. Blending musical and social history, he shows how the Early Music movement in the 1960s took on political overtones, fueled by a rebellion against received wisdom and enforced conformity. Kelly also discusses ongoing debates about authenticity, the desirability of period instruments, and the relationship of mainstream opera companies and symphony orchestras to music that they often ignore, or play in modern fashion.

    This book tells the version according to modern science. It is a unique account, starting at the Big Bang and traveling right up to the emergence of humans as conscious intelligent beings, 13.8 billion years later. Chapter by chapter, it sets out the current state of scientific knowledge: the origins of space and time; energy, mass, and light; galaxies, stars, and our sun; the habitable earth, and complex life itself. Drawing together the physical and biological sciences, Baggott recounts what we currently know of our history, highlighting the questions science has yet to answer.
